Answer: fragmentation

The flatworms are worms that belongs to a phyllum of unsegmented, soft bodies invertebrate organisms. They do not possess specialized circulatory and respiratory organs, they exhibit flat shapes that allow them to obtain oxygen and nutrients by the process of diffusion. They are simple organisms which are able to reproduce by sexual and asexual modes.

Asexually, the flatworms reproduce by fragmentation. The body of the flatworm split off into parts, the separated parts regenerate into an new worm.

________ are high latitude soils containing permafrost and large amounts of organic matter.
viva [34]
Gelisols are high latitude soils containing permafrost and large amounts of organic matter. ]
Gelisols are soils that are permanently frozen or contain evidence of permafrost near the soil surface. They are found in the Arctic and Antarctic, as well as at extremely high elevations. Additionally they are also found at extremely high elevations in the lower latitudes.
